Practical tips on how to seek work, how to market yourself and how to run your illustration business in an enterprising way, with advice that will prove useful long after your first commission. This edition features even more 'Spotlight on…' sections, with advice from practicing illustrators as well as the people that commission them, plus added coverage in fields such as moving image, character illustration and social media. Try out new exercises to get you started planning and building your business, and over 200 inspirational examples of artwork, most of which are new to this edition. “I never make my students buy books, unless they are books they'll keep on their shelves after graduating.
